The Gemini Lounge was a bar and at one time the headquarters of a notorious Gambino Mafia Family crew headed by Roy DeMeo that is suspected by the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) of between 75-200 murders from the mid-1970s to the early 1980s. The DeMeo crew would generally lure their victims to the Gemini Lounge, where one member (allegedly almost always DeMeo himself) would shoot the victim in the head with a silenced pistol and immediately wrap the wound with a towel to stem the blood flow. The method required the victim to be enticed into entering the Gemini Lounge through a side door and into a backroom apartment where they would be shot in the head, simultaneously stabbed in the heart and a heavy towel immediately wrapped around the head to stop the flow of blood.
